Cryptography matrix multiplication

WebThe shifting matrix, when seen alone, is equivalent to a Caesar cipher. Conveniently, all 25 shifting positions (26 if you count no shift at all) can be obtained by matrix multiplication of a single shifting matrix. That is, if our example matrix Shft1 were multiplied by … WebFig. 1: (a)One-sided secure matrix multiplication. (b)Fully secure matrix multiplication. schemes that are both (a)information-theoreticallysecure; and (b)have the smallest communication overhead. We consider a system including one user connected to N servers. We assume that servers are honest,but curious.The user wishes to multiply

Adaptive Hybrid Storage Format for Sparse Matrix–Vector Multiplication …

WebJul 17, 2024 · In this section, we will learn to find the inverse of a matrix, if it exists. Later, we will use matrix inverses to solve linear systems. In this section you will learn to. encode a message using matrix multiplication. decode a coded message using the matrix inverse … WebOptimizing sparse matrix–vector multiplication (SpMV) is challenging due to the non-uniform distribution of the non-zero elements of the sparse matrix. The best-performing SpMV format changes depending on the input matrix and the underlying architecture, and there is no “one-size-fit-for-all” format. A hybrid scheme combining multiple SpMV storage … crypto tracker funds https://pckitchen.net

Hill cipher - Wikipedia

WebMay 28, 2024 · For the matrix multiplication in FrodoKEM, this results in a factor two speed-up. The impact of these improvements on the full decapsulation operation is up to 22 percent. We additionally show that for batching use-cases, where many inputs are processed at once, the Strassen approach can be the best choice from batch size 8 upwards. For a ... WebEncryption. To encrypt a message using the Hill Cipher we must first turn our keyword into a key matrix (a 2 x 2 matrix for working with digraphs, a 3 x 3 matrix for working with trigraphs, etc). We also turn the plaintext into digraphs (or trigraphs) and each of these into a column vector. We then perform matrix multiplication modulo the ... WebCryptography includes Electronic Commerce, chip based payment cards, digital currencies, computer passwords and ... Below, I will illustrate one method of using matrix multiplication to encode and decode a message.Being by assigning a number to each latter in the alphabet ( 0 assigned to a blank space) as follows, ... crystal auto repair

2.5: Application of Matrices in Cryptography

Category:Matrix multiplication algorithm - Wikipedia

Tags:Cryptography matrix multiplication

Cryptography matrix multiplication

2.5: Application of Matrices in Cryptography

WebTheoretical Underpinnings of Modern Cryptography ... real numbers under the operation of matrix addition 8. Computer and Network Security by Avi Kak Lecture4 constitutes a group. – The set of all 3×3 nonsingular matrices, along with the matrix multiplication as the operator, forms a group. WebFirst of all, how to multiply a column by a matrix? The shapes don't match, or is there anything special in cryptography? Well, if we transpose the column, I still don't …

Cryptography matrix multiplication

Did you know?

WebJul 17, 2024 · 12 69 - 3 11 53 9 5 46 -10 18 95 - 9 25 107 4 27 76 22 1 72 -26. This page titled 2.5.1: Application of Matrices in Cryptography (Exercises) is shared under a CC BY 4.0 … WebJul 9, 2024 · Hill uses matrix multiplication, according to [4]. Cipher works on classification of letters, in which ordinary message is divided into fixed-size classification of letters, each of which is changed into a separate category of letters. ... Matrix cryptography can be used to protect data transfer as the insecurity of sending sensitive data from ...

WebThe definition of matrix multiplication is that if C = AB for an n × m matrix A and an m × p matrix B, then C is an n × p matrix with entries. From this, a simple algorithm can be … WebThis paper proposes a matrix multiplication vector (encrypted) method using the SIMD property of RLWE-based FHE. It proposed a hybrid encoding. For n o × n i matrix, when $...

WebAbstract: In this paper, an area-time efficient hardware implementation of modular multiplication over five National Institute of Standard and Technology (NIST)-recommended prime fields is proposed for lightweight elliptic curve cryptography (ECC). A modified radix-2 interleaved algorithm is proposed to reduce the time complexity of conventional … WebPython 矩阵乘法问题,python,matrix,multiplication,Python,Matrix,Multiplication,当涉及到两个矩阵相乘时,我遇到了一些麻烦。

WebMar 30, 2024 · 1 If you want to implement it, I suggest you read the spec. The material you were given is probably not enough to implement it. The reason that looks confusing is that …

WebApr 6, 2024 · A large-size matrix multiplication requires a long execution time for key generation, encryption, and decryption. In this paper, we propose an efficient parallel … crystal auto rental belize belize city belizeWebDec 4, 2024 · For encryption, I only do a matrix multiplication of each hex of ascii I get from files. There is my code for decryption: In source_decode I have the name of the file I need to decrypt. In matrice_identity I have an array that contain the order of the matrix identity hidden in the matrix. For example for a matrix like: crypto tracker for windows 10http://www.practicalcryptography.com/ciphers/classical-era/hill/ crypto tracker screensaverWebThe matrix has to go to the left of the column so that matrix multiplication is defined. In this answer, I'll show the steps for multiplying the first column of the state with the first row of the fixed MixColumns matrix: (d4 ⋅ 02) + (bf ⋅ 03) + (5d ⋅ 01) + (30 ⋅ 01) = 04 crypto tracker pcWebThe matrix used for encryption is called encryption matrix (encoding matrix) and that used for decoding is called decryption matrix (decoding matrix). We explain the process of … crypto tracker portfolioWebThis paper discusses the design of a GPU-assisted homomorphic cryptograph for matrix operation. Our proposed scheme is based on an n*n matrix multiplication which are … crystal auto typer downloadWebto the encryption, where the inverse of the key matrix is multiplied against the encoded message. This example was very simple as we used a 2x2 matrix, but it should be easy to … crypto tracker reddit